Phyrexian Altar turns Eternal Witness into the mana to recast Kaya's Ghostform, which returns Eternal Witness to the battlefield, which returns Kaya's Ghostform to hand — a perfectly self-sustaining loop. Every iteration produces an ETB, an LTB, and a sacrifice trigger, so anything from Poison-Tip Archer to Zulaport Cutthroat closes the game on the spot. This fits naturally into Meren of Clan Nel Toth and Lathril, Blade of the Elves lists that already want recursive creatures and a free sacrifice outlet.

Recipe

How it works

01

Prerequisites

02

Steps

  1. Activate Phyrexian Altar by sacrificing Eternal Witness, adding {B}.
  2. When Eternal Witness dies, Kaya's Ghostform triggers, returning Eternal Witness from your graveyard to the battlefield.
  3. When Eternal Witness enters the battlefield, it triggers, returning Kaya's Ghostform from your graveyard to your hand.
  4. Cast Kaya's Ghostform by paying {B}, attaching it to Eternal Witness.
  5. Repeat.

03

Result

Infinite death triggers; Infinite ETB; Infinite LTB; Infinite sacrifice triggers; Infinite storm count

Variations

Cheaper, tighter, alternate lines

Altar of Dementia replaces Phyrexian Altar if the gameplan is milling the table rather than draining it, and it costs zero per loop rather than one black. For the kill, Blood Artist and Zulaport Cutthroat are the cleanest drain outlets; Altar of the Brood mounts the same threat on an artifact that most lists already run.
